Payson High School will host a swine flu presentation by Dr. Matt Bolinger, division director for Gila County Emergency Management, from 4 p.m. to 5 p.m., Sept. 2 in the auditorium, with an hour for questions afterward

We’re trying to get the information out, not to scare people, but to prepare people because this is coming and it has the potential of creating some real issues.” Pandemics occur roughly three times each century, Fletcher added.

Because schools can allow viruses to rapidly spread, Payson Unified School District Superintendent Casey O’Brien urged parents to recognize flu symptoms, keep sick students at home...
